Transaction e5b364713258718f1801dbd0836fe127a047cfa16111dbe5354282de61105039

1 Input
2 Outputs
  • e5b364713258718f1801dbd0836fe127a047cfa16111dbe5354282de61105039:0
  • value  373971
    address  32ow7DcD2kfKkZhu3p5msBkR9jsd64YnXz
  • e5b364713258718f1801dbd0836fe127a047cfa16111dbe5354282de61105039:1
  • value  1522282
    address  18nW7nZBgUnp6WQcJEQZ7FrN7wQKwVtRZf